Jul 07, 2025  
2024-2025 Undergraduate Catalog 
    
2024-2025 Undergraduate Catalog [ARCHIVED CATALOG]

Add to Portfolio (opens a new window)

CMPT414N - Game Design and Programming I


4 Credit(s)

Non Liberal Arts
The objectives of this course are to introduce a disciplined, practical approach to computer game design and programming. The game design aspect focuses on interactive and interface design, world design, play mechanics and rules, and integration of visual and audio components. The game programming aspect focuses on game-specific 2D graphics, animation, physics simulations, algorithms, data structures, and libraries. The course is project-oriented and students working in small teams design and implement their own video games from a list of options.

Prerequisite(s): CMPT 221L 



Add to Portfolio (opens a new window)